About Us

We are experts in manufacturing with unrivalled industry knowledge and experience.

We are proud to be the UK’s leading supplier of raw, laminated and bonded sheet materials to the offsite construction industry. Established in 1997 with the aim of manufacturing products specifically for use in fast-track construction, we have an excellent reputation for our commitment to technical innovation and the diversity of our product range.

Based at our modern 80,000ft2 manufacturing facility in Hull, East Yorkshire, we deliver high-quality products with unrivalled levels of service and technical support; enabling our customers to reduce labour costs, eliminate waste and speed up production.

From external cladding to internal laminated linings, underfloor heating panels to bespoke boarding kits for bathroom PODS and roof and floor cassettes we are confident that we have a product and solution to meet our customer’s construction needs.

Quality

High-quality products and efficient service has helped position Excel as the UK’s leading supplier of panel solutions for the offsite construction industry.

We manufacture products for superior building performance and are rigorous with our quality checks, using only the best raw materials in our supply chain.

As an accredited member of the British Laminate Fabricators Association (BLFA), our processes and standards have been audited and approved in accordance with the BLFA Code of Practice. We are vendor appraised and our dedicated team, working both on the front line in the factory and behind the scenes in the office, continuously strive to deliver a high standard of service and quality of product.
